Season-Long Protection Starts at Planting with Xyway LFR® Fungicide

Prairie Ag Solutions • December 1, 2025

As you plan for 2026, Xyway LFR® Fungicide from FMC is one of the most valuable tools for protecting yield before disease ever shows up. Unlike traditional foliar programs that begin mid-season, Xyway LFR is applied in-furrow at planting and delivers season-long systemic protection, moving through the plant from the inside to defend against major foliar diseases.


Why growers are using Xyway LFR

  • At-plant application that protects the crop all season
  • Powered by flutriafol, the most mobile fungicide active ingredient on the market
  • Better plant health, stronger stalks and improved standability at harvest
  • Proven yield performance in high disease-pressure environments

Where it fits

Xyway LFR works especially well in fields with a history of gray leaf spot, northern corn leaf blight and tar spot, or where growers want to simplify in-season applications without sacrificing protection. It is a strong foundation for a broader fungicide strategy and pairs well with late-season foliar passes under extreme pressure.
